What is DHI Hair Transplant?
The DHI technique is a variation of the FUE (Follicular Unit Extraction) method. It utilises a special pen-like tool to implant hair follicles without the need for prior canal creation. This minimally invasive approach often results in faster recovery and more natural-looking outcomes. The technique’s success largely depends on the precision of the implantation process, which makes it crucial for the practitioner to have a steady hand and extensive experience. This precision is achieved through the use of a Choi Implanter Pen, a device that allows the practitioner to control the angle, depth, and direction of each follicle placement, contributing to a more uniform and natural hair pattern.
Patients considering DHI hair transplants should understand that this method requires skilled practitioners and high-quality equipment. As such, the reputation and experience of the clinic play a crucial role in the success of the procedure. Clinics with a strong track record often invest in continuous training for their staff, ensuring that they remain at the forefront of the latest techniques and technologies in hair restoration. Additionally, the use of advanced imaging techniques during planning can significantly enhance the accuracy of follicle placement, leading to more satisfactory results. Using 3D imaging, practitioners can simulate the expected outcomes and make precise adjustments before the procedure begins.
Moreover, the DHI method is particularly beneficial for individuals seeking a hair restoration solution that does not require shaving the donor area, which is often a requirement in other hair transplant techniques. This makes it a preferable choice for those who wish to maintain their existing hair length or have professional or personal commitments that prevent them from undergoing more noticeable procedures. What to Expect During the Procedure
During a DHI procedure, the surgeon uses a Choi implanter pen to insert individual hair follicles into the scalp. This process can take several hours, depending on the number of grafts required. A typical session might involve implanting between 3,000 to 5,000 hair follicles, a number that is determined by both the patient’s needs and the surgeon’s assessment. The procedure is typically performed under local anaesthesia to ensure patient comfort, allowing the patient to remain awake and communicate with the medical team throughout the process. Patients are often encouraged to bring music or audiobooks to listen to, helping them stay relaxed and comfortable during the session.
Patients can expect some mild discomfort and swelling post-procedure, which usually subsides within a few days. It is common to experience some redness and tightness in the scalp area, which are temporary and part of the normal healing process. Following the clinic’s aftercare instructions is crucial for optimal healing and results. These instructions often include guidelines on how to sleep, wash hair, and avoid physical activities that might strain the scalp. For instance, patients are advised to sleep with their heads elevated to minimize swelling and avoid using harsh shampoos or conditioners for the first few weeks.
Furthermore, the first few weeks are critical for the survival of the newly implanted follicles. Patients are usually advised to avoid exposure to direct sunlight and high temperatures, which can affect the healing process. It is also important to refrain from smoking and consuming alcohol, as these can hinder recovery. The medical team will typically schedule follow-up appointments to monitor progress and address any concerns. Understanding these steps can help patients prepare for the procedure and recovery, ensuring a smoother experience. Adhering to these guidelines not only aids in the healing process but also enhances the overall success of the hair transplant.
Understanding DHI Hair Transplant Costs
The cost of a DHI hair transplant can vary significantly depending on the clinic’s location, reputation, and the complexity of the procedure. On average, DHI hair transplant costs in Turkey are more affordable compared to other countries, making it a popular destination for medical tourism. Prices can range from $2,000 to $4,000, which is considerably lower than the costs in Western Europe or North America, where similar procedures might cost between $8,000 to $15,000. These cost differences can be attributed to lower operational costs and the competitive nature of the hair transplant industry in Turkey.
It’s important to obtain a detailed quote upfront to understand what is included in the cost. Some clinics offer package deals that cover accommodation and transportation, which can be beneficial for international patients. These packages might also include airport transfers, post-operative care kits, and assistance with local logistics, providing a comprehensive solution for those travelling from abroad. Patients should inquire about these packages as they can offer significant convenience and additional savings.

Comparing Costs: DHI Hair Transplant in Istanbul vs. Other Locations
Turkey, and Istanbul in particular, is a leading destination for DHI hair transplants due to competitive pricing and high-quality services. A comparison of costs often shows that Istanbul offers significant savings over locations in Western Europe or North America. For instance, while a DHI procedure in Istanbul might range from $2,000 to $4,000, similar treatments in Western Europe could cost between $6,000 and $12,000, and in North America, between $8,000 and $15,000. These savings stem from the lower cost of living and operational expenses in Turkey, as well as the high volume of procedures performed, which allows clinics to operate efficiently.
| Location | Average Cost |
|---|---|
| Istanbul, Turkey | $2,000 – $4,000 |
| Western Europe | $6,000 – $12,000 |
| North America | $8,000 – $15,000 |
The cost advantage in Istanbul is largely attributed to lower operational and labour costs, which allow clinics to offer top-tier services at a fraction of the price found in other regions. Furthermore, the city’s reputation for medical tourism is bolstered by the presence of many internationally accredited clinics that adhere to stringent safety and quality standards. This makes Istanbul not only an affordable choice but also a reputable one for those seeking DHI hair transplants.

Aftercare and Recovery Following a DHI Hair Transplant
Proper aftercare is essential for achieving the best results from a DHI hair transplant. Patients should follow the clinic’s post-operative instructions closely, which typically include guidelines on hair washing, avoiding sun exposure, and managing any discomfort. It is common for clinics to provide a detailed aftercare kit that includes specialized shampoos, medications, and instructions tailored to the patient’s needs. These kits often contain mild, sulfate-free shampoos and soothing sprays to alleviate any discomfort and aid in the healing process.
Recovery times can vary, but most patients can resume normal activities within a week. It’s important to avoid strenuous activities and heavy lifting during the initial recovery phase to prevent any stress on the newly implanted follicles. Full results are typically visible within 12 to 18 months, as the transplanted hair grows and integrates with existing hair. During this period, patients may experience some shedding, which is a normal part of the hair growth cycle. This process, known as “shock loss,” is temporary and usually resolves as the hair enters a new growth phase.
Regular follow-up appointments with the clinic are crucial to monitor progress and address any concerns. These check-ups provide an opportunity to assess the growth of the transplanted hair and make any necessary adjustments to the aftercare regimen.
